MongoDB
 sql >> Teknologi Basis Data >  >> NoSQL >> MongoDB

Spring Data mongo untuk memasukkan nilai nol ke DB

Saya telah memecahkan masalah ini menggunakan kode di bawah ini

final Document document = new Document();
document.put("test1", "test1");
document.put("test2", null);
document.put("test3", "test3");
mongoTemplate.getCollection("your-collection-name").insert(document);

Di sini alih-alih menggunakan BSONObject, saya menggunakan objek Dokumen dan berfungsi dengan baik.

Dokumen dimasukkan ke dalam DB

{
    "_id" : ObjectId("some-id"),
    "test1" : "test1",
    "test2" : null,
    "test3" : "test3"
}



  1. Redis
  2.   
  3. MongoDB
  4.   
  5. Memcached
  6.   
  7. HBase
  8.   
  9. CouchDB
  1. setDate tidak mengatur tanggal dengan benar di dalam eval dalam skrip batch

  2. Impor massal MongoDB menggunakan mongoimport dari folder Windows

  3. apa mekanisme untuk melakukan intersect dalam kueri Mongo Linq

  4. Masukkan Beberapa file JSON ke MongoDB menggunakan python

  5. Bagaimana menangani tanda hubung dalam definisi Skema GraphQL